Default Experience with Variable Frequency Drive

I am restoring an old (1945) Walker Turner floor drill press. I wanted an original motor to go on it and found a guy that sells parts and restores motors. He has a 3 phase motor that he is working on for me. I want to get a VFD to control the speed and convert from single to 3 phase at the same time. My question is what happens if the VFD you are using is just marginal for the motor amp rating. I know there is some lose in HP rating after conversion. Will the drill just have no torque and slow down ??

I remember from the one VFD class I took that you probably need an inverter duty motor. Most of the older electric motors were not capable of inverter duty. They make a lot of noise when you run them on a VFD and don't last very long.

VFDs typically have a current trip set point, so if the motor draws too many amps it will simply shut down.

The motor is a 3/4 HP 220/440V 3 phase so the amp draw shoiuld be low. I found a website for shop tools and there are people using the small VFD's with no problem or loss of performance. The drive was the same model as he suggested I use and has had other people use on their restored old motors. Continuous output amps on the small VFD is only 4.5 but will take double that for about a minute before shutting off. You can adjust the ramp up speed so it comes on slow and sets to speed you want.

Jim is absolutely right on this point. The phase paper in the old motor will not tolerate the spikes in the digital wave form for very long, and you will fry the motor. Any premium efficient motor will be acceptable for use, and inverter duty will be needed if you wish to generate full torque for extended periods at more than a 3:1 turndown (20hz or less)

VFD's can take 240VAC single phase and output 240VAC 3 phase, no problem, but you will definitely want one that can output as much or more amperage as the nameplate calls for. Most 1 hp drives will go 4.2 amps @240 VAC, but a 3/4 HP motor should not need that much.
